2. From your perspective, what are the main technical and professional challenges currently facing the window, façade, enclosure, and building envelope industry in Chile?
The main challenge is a shift in mindset: moving from viewing windows or façades as isolated elements to understanding the building envelope as an integrated system that determines—for better or worse—the quality of a building. Today, we must solve a complex puzzle involving energy efficiency, thermal and acoustic comfort, durability in the face of a changing climate, and, of course, a reduced environmental footprint. This requires further professionalization across the entire value chain—from design and technical specifications to installation and on-site quality control. Above all, however, we need professionals with an interdisciplinary perspective who speak a common language across construction, architecture, engineering, and other specialties. 4. What topics do you consider essential for the International Seminar program, given the challenges regarding construction, energy efficiency, sustainability, and innovation?
For our School, there are four indispensable pillars.
First, the holistic performance of the building envelope: simply insulating isn't enough; we must ensure comfort and long-term durability. Second, reducing the carbon footprint: discussing low-impact materials, recyclability, and the circular economy, since the construction sector is responsible for a significant portion of emissions.
Third, digitalization and industrialization: simulation, BIM, and prefabrication are no longer optional; they are necessary tools to meet new requirements. And fourth, including real-world case studies with lessons learned. One learns just as much from mistakes and successes on the job site as from published research in scientific journals. We need that practical counterpoint.

7. The new Thermal Regulations raise energy performance requirements for buildings, assigning an increasingly important role to windows, facades, and building envelopes. How do you think this new landscape will impact the industry, and what technical and professional training challenges must both companies and academia address to meet these new demands?
The new Thermal Regulations represent a significant shift for the sector. Meeting minimum requirements in isolation will no longer suffice; it will be necessary to demonstrate the building's overall performance, a process in which windows, facades, and envelopes will play a decisive role.
This will drive demand for more technically sophisticated solutions, better quality control, more rigorous installation processes, and an increasing use of simulation and performance assessment tools.
As the academic community, we have a responsibility to train professionals capable of understanding these challenges from a holistic perspective, incorporating knowledge of building physics, hygrothermal behavior, energy efficiency, materials, regulations, and performance assessment. At the same time, it will be crucial to strengthen continuing education so that practicing professionals can update their skills in light of this new regulatory landscape.
